This position is a facilitator and a liaison between Business and IT for Instrumentation changes and LIS changes related to instrumentation. This position requires a broad understanding of laboratory instrumentation, middleware utilized for instrumentation, business processes related to validating and processing orders/results, and requirements gathering/documenting concepts. An instrument interface specialist will collaborate with Product Management, Solution Architects, Business Partners, Application Development, and Software Quality Assurance.
